  • 2. 

    Farah : Nice to meet you, Reihan. Reihan : ......... , Farah

    • Good bye

    • Nice to meet you, too

    • I’m fine, thank you

    • See you later

    Correct Answer
    A. Nice to meet you, too
    Explanation
    Reihan's response of "Nice to meet you, too" is a polite and appropriate reply to Farah's greeting of "Nice to meet you." It shows that Reihan acknowledges the introduction and is reciprocating the sentiment of pleasure in meeting Farah.

  • 9. 

    It is at 8 p.m. You meet your teacher at supermarket. What will you say your greeting?

    • Good morning, sir

    • Good afternoon, sir.

    • Good evening, sir.

    • Good night, sir.

    Correct Answer
    A. Good evening, sir.
    Explanation
    The correct answer is "Good evening, sir." because it is the appropriate greeting to use when meeting someone after 6 p.m. It acknowledges the time of day and shows respect towards the person you are greeting.
